Bongo Flava - Bongo flava is the nickname for Tanzanian hip hop music. The genre developed in the 1990s, mainly as a derivative of American hip hop, with additional influences from reggae, R&B, afrobeat ... Webbongo noun A striped bovine mammal found in Africa, Tragelaphus eurycerus. bongo noun One of a pair of small drums of Cuban origin, played by beating with the hands. bongo verb To play the bongo bongo verb To beat with an irregular rhythm bongo verb To hit something rhythmically with the hands. Etymology: From American Spanish bongó.
